WebPotential participants may enroll at Grassroots Community Development and participate in its housing coaching program. An IDA participant’s savings of up to $1,000 will be matched 2:1 at house closing upon providing a complete request for match funds as specified in this policy. A participant may not receive more than $2,000 in match funds ... WebEnVision Downtown Hilo 2025 is a Community-Based Vision and Living Action Plan.
